STMicroelectronics extends its portfolio of STSPIN monolithic motor drivers with the STSPIN8 series. The STSPIN8 series drivers simplify design solutions and boost motor efficiency thanks to a wide application voltage range, standby mode in idle state, RDS(ON) as low as 500 mΩ, and a full set of integrated protection functions, all in a compact package.
STSPIN8 Series Includes
These three monolithic devices simplify design, save space, and are optimized for stepper (STSPIN820, with a position resolution of 256 microsteps per full step), 3-phase brushless motors (STSPIN830), and dual DC brushed (STSPIN840) applications. They operate from a supply voltage from 7 V to 45 V, over a wide current and temperature range, and can be forced in a low consumption state (with standby current consumption down to less 45 µA), which allows significant power savings. Available in a 4 mm x 4 mm QFN package, they benefit from comprehensive built-in protection features including overcurrent, overtemperature, and short-circuit for high ruggedness and reliability even in harsh industrial environments.
Bipolar Stepper Motor Solution
STMicroelectronics offers a complete evaluation package for integrated low voltage motor drives enabling easy exploration of the STSPIN820. X-Nucleo boards for bipolar stepper motors (X-NUCLEO-IHM14A1), together with the NUCLEO-F030R8 board, combined with the X-CUBE-SPN14 expansion package for STM32Cube to give users full control of their low voltage motor.
